Wells Fargo is now involved in a massive scandal where managers reportedly forced employees to open fake customer accounts, manipulate loans to draw late fees from borrowers and work through the night to shred evidence of their wrongdoings. The Wells Fargo account fraud scandal is a controversy brought about by the creation of millions of fraudulent savings and checking accounts on behalf of Wells Fargo clients without their consent.
